PRME Global Students Award

Bachelor student Lazar Tomasevic has been awarded the Certificate of Recognition for the PRME Global Students 2023-2024 cohort. He was especially recognized for his valuable insights and expertise that have helped to support and advance the mission of PRME Global Students (PGS).

PRME (Principles for Responsible Management Education) Global Students is an initiative within PRME that is supported by the United Nations. PRME itself was created to promote a movement that transforms management education worldwide by putting responsibility and sustainability at its core. PGS specifically targets students and aims to strengthen their commitment to the principles of responsible management education.

“We are very proud of Lazar’s PGS journey and all the great work he has done as PGS Regional Leader Europe. We thank him for his dedication and commitment over the past year and for representing the ZHAW School of Management and Law so well,” says Alexandra Grammenou, Center for Corporate Responsibility at the ZHAW School of Management and Law.
